UPVC Window Repair Near Me

Replacement-Windows-150x150.jpgWindows are an essential part of every home. They keep out air, water, noise and contaminants. Over time, they may become damaged or defective. In some cases repairs by a professional may be required to address these problems.

UPVC windows are now in high demand because of their durability and low-maintenance requirements. You can also save money on your energy bills.

UPVC window lock repair

uPVC windows are a popular option for new homes and renovations. They offer a number of benefits, such as their durability, ease of maintenance and energy efficiency. These windows are also BPA and phthalate free and therefore safer for children to use. They are also rust-proof and don't require painting or varnishing to keep looking their best. They also won't get warped, rot or leak, and are easy to clean. However, despite their durability and ease of maintenance, occasionally your uPVC windows can develop problems that require expert attention. This could be windows that are drafty or damaged, a broken lock, or a broken handle.

uPVC window and door locks can be damaged over time because of wear and tear or accidental damage. This can leave them less effective and susceptible to break-ins. Therefore, it is important to repair the components as soon as you can. It is possible to do this by contacting a local double-glazing specialist. This kind of specialist is trained to perform a wide range of repairs and improvements for uPVC windows and doors. They can also recommend additional security products, such as letterbox guards, door viewers, and door chains.

If your uPVC window won't close properly, it may be because of a gap between the frame and the sash. This problem can not only cause draughts, it can also lead to damp and water damage. You can test it by putting a piece paper between the frame and the sash to see whether the sash is shut.

To fix the issue, you'll need to take off the seals surrounding the frame and the sash. Then, you will need to remove the locking gearbox from its position inside the frame. To open the gearbox, you will need an open-ended torch or screwdriver. Once you have removed the gearbox, you'll need to replace it with a new one with the same type and size.

Repairing the window frame of UPVC

If your uPVC windows are damaged, have cracks or holes, or a broken window seal, it's important to fix the problem as soon as you notice it. These issues could cause the glass of your windows to get cloudy and can also lead to water leaks. In addition, the frame damage can decrease the insulation value of your home and result in more expensive energy bills. Most of these issues are easily addressed by a professional or a DIY repair.

UPVC window repairs are more cost-effective than replacing the entire unit, however in some instances, it's better to replace the entire unit. This is especially true if the frame is damaged beyond repair. The cost of a UPVC replacement window is influenced by several factors, including the type of material and the amount of work involved. A full replacement can cost between $100 and $1000 per window. The cost will vary according to the severity of the damage and whether or the need for it is necessary to replace the window.

Cleaning UPVC windows is essential to keep out moisture and dirt buildup. It will save you money on repairs in the future. In general, you should do this two times a year. You can also use WD-40 for lubricating the moving parts of your UPVC windows. It's best to employ a soft brush to get rid of any cobwebs and dust from the frame before cleaning it. You can sand any scratches on the frames to make them appear brand new.

Wooden window frames are susceptible to rot as they age. The frames may also crack or split due to the sun and heat. Wooden frames need more frequent repairs than UPVC and fiberglass models. These issues can be repaired by simple fixes that are less expensive than full replacements.
